A startup says the AI bottleneck isn’t compute. It’s memory, and it ditched the GPU to prove it.

Majestic Labs, a Tel Aviv startup, claims its Prometheus server replaces GPUs with custom AI processing units and large pooled LPDDR6 memory, offering over 50 times more fast memory than Nvidia's DGX B300. The system supports standard AI frameworks and aims to overcome memory bottlenecks in AI inference, though no hardware has shipped yet and claims await independent verification.
